WHISPERS OF FANTASY, ECHOES OF REALITY



How did I survive?
Life always offered me two doors,
One is the roughed up door to my reality,
And another golden gate to the fantasy world.

That is how I survived,
I always chose the golden gate,
My fantasies were wild and felt so real,
My soul could fly high, run wild in the fantasy world.

It was like an escape room,
But instead of scary it's beautiful possibilities,
Who would want to escape limitless possibilities,
So I spent so much time there I barely remember my real life.

I could build any life I wanted,
From the greatest love stories borrowed from telenovelas,
To the greatest dreams of my life coming true,
There was no limit, my whole being went wild.

I was free in my fantasy world,
The kind of freedom I craved for my real world,
I would sneak back to the roughed up door once in a while,
Just to feel and cry my soul out and remind myself what never to choose.

Even when the real world got better,
It never could match my fantasy world,
But with my little freedom, I made the right choices,
To build all the castles from fantasy to my real world.

So it may not all match up,
But I'm in a reality I don't want to run from,
So now I actually choose my roughed up door not the golden gate,
I can honestly say now, I'm living in the real world.

About this poem

From escaping from my trauma by running into the fantasy world, to creating a reality I don't want to run from.
